Output 661084fc9475e23643ffb0edbf6c1f6f7cfdfab006da17d218724fa8ca59534a:6

value
5157620
script pubkey
OP_0 OP_PUSHBYTES_20 10c4f5565a250286e2da921e44cc4ffb8125f050
address
bc1qzrz024j6y5pgdck6jg0yfnz0lwqjtuzskxtt8c
transaction
661084fc9475e23643ffb0edbf6c1f6f7cfdfab006da17d218724fa8ca59534a
spent
true